What is Rayleigh-Jeans law of radiation? Definition of Rayleigh-Jeans law : an approximation in respect to thermal radiation: the … WebFeb 14, 2024 · What is Rayleigh-Jeans law equation? The energy density uν per unit frequency interval at a frequency ν is, according to the The Rayleigh-Jeans Radiation, uν=8πν2kTc2. where k is Boltzmann’s constant, T is the absolute temperature of the radiating body and c is the speed of light in a vacuum.
